Level 1: Explicit Messages Server
Level 2: Level 1 + I/O Messages Server
• Unconnected Message Manager (UCMM) Client and Server
• 128 Encapsulation Protocol sessions
• 128 Class 3 or Class 1 Connections combined
Class 3 connection – explicit messages (connection oriented,
Class 1 connection – I/O messages (connection oriented, client
